    Members of the 176th Wing Air National Guard participated in Precision Jumpmaster training in Hawaii, February 2019. Jumpmaster training is a rigorous course that crosses several airframes, boats, crews, and branches of the military. This joint training involved more than 100 personnel including pilots, maintenance, and force support. This training was two-fold. One was to certify new Jumpmasters with the 212th Rescue Squadron, and the other was to prepare for the upcoming NASA mission. It is important for our military PJ’s to be able to respond to the NASA mission of locating astronauts and equipment and to safely retrieve assets in rescue situations.
